On Mon, Dec 08, 2003 at 04:41:44PM +0100, Jan-Frode Myklebust wrote:
> 
>       rpm -ivh kernel-2.4.20-20.9.XFS1.3.1.src.rpm
>       rpm -ivh kernel-2.4.20-24.9.src.rpm 
>       cd ~/rpm/SPEC  # or 'cd /usr/src/redhat/SPECS'
>       sed 's/20.9.XFS1.3.1/24.9.XFS1.3.1/' kernel-2.4.20.XFS1.3.1.spec > 
> kernel-2.4.24.XFS1.3.1.spec
>       rpmbuild -ba kernel-2.4.24.XFS1.3.1.spec

Needed to keep the SOURCES/*config also, but then it
built. Here are the kernel RPMS in case any others
are interested:

        ftp://ftp.ii.uib.no/pub/janfrode/XFS/

I'll put up the i686's as soon as they're finished.
